Drumbeat

Drumbeat noun - A rapid or overwhelming outpouring of many things at once.
Usage example: a dizzying drumbeat of interviews in the hours following her winning of the Academy Award

Surplus

Surplus noun - The state or an instance of going beyond what is usual, proper, or needed.
